PIC16F18325/18326/18345/18346 8-Bit Microcontrollers

The PIC16F range of Microcontrollers from Microchip are 8-bit MCUs that incorporate Microchip’s PIC® architecture in various pin and package options.

PIC16F18325/18345 Microcontrollers are based on Microchip’s Enhanced Mid-Range core and include new Low-Power features. IDLE and DOZE modes have been added along with Peripheral Module Disable, this allows peripherals to be removed from the power rail and clock tree for zero power leakage.

Microcontroller Features

8 MIPS Max. CPU Speed
49 Instructions
16 Level Hardware Stack
Interrupt Capability
Internal Oscillator
12 or 18 I/O Pins
Power-On Reset (POR)
Configurable Power-Up Timer (PWRTE)
Brown-Out Reset (BOR) and Low-Power Brown-Out Reset (LPBOR)
Extended Watchdog Timer (WDT)
In-Circuit Serial Programming (ICSP)
In-Circuit Debug (ICD)
Low voltage Programming (LVP)
Peripheral Pin Select (PPS)

Power-Saving Features

Peripheral Module Disable (PMD) – Ability to disable unused peripherals for minimal power consumption
SLEEP, IDLE and DOZE Low-Power Modes
Sleep mode: 40 nA @ 1.8 V (typical)
Watchdog Timer: 250 nA @ 1.8 V (typical)
Secondary Oscillator: 300 nA @ 32 kHz
Operating Current: 8 μA @ 32 kHz 1.8 V (typical)

Peripheral Features

10-bit Analogue-to-Digital Converter – 11 or 17 channels depending on model
5-Bit Digital-to-Analogue Converter (DAC)
Two Comparators (COMP)
Voltage Reference
Four Configurable Logic Cells (CLC)
Two Complementary Waveform Generators (CWG)
Four Capture/Compare/PWM (CCP) modules
Two 10-bit PWMs
Numerically Controlled Oscillator (NCO)
EUSART – RS-232, RS-485 and LIN compatible
Two Master Synchronous Serial Ports (MSSP) – I2C, SMBus, PMBus compatible
Data Signal Modulator (DSM)
Four 8-bit Timers with Hardware Limit Timer (HLT)
Three 16-bit Timers
